Even greater performance and exclusive equipment

TORONTO, Oct. 17, 2017 /CNW/ - Porsche is expanding its mid-engine sports car range with the new two-seater 718 Boxster GTS and 718 Cayman GTS. The vehicles' power has now been increased to 365 horsepower thanks to a newly developed intake duct and an optimized turbocharger for the 2.5-litre, four-cylinder boxer engine. With these improvements, the engine delivers 15 horsepower more than the 718 S model and up to 35 horsepower more than its GTS predecessor models with naturally aspirated engines. The new range-topping mid-engine models are available with manual six-speed transmission or optional Porsche Doppelkupplungsgetriebe (PDK). The GTS vehicles are equipped with a host of standard features, such as the Sport Chrono Package, Porsche Torque Vectoring (PTV) with a mechanical rear differential lock, and Porsche Active Suspension Management (PASM), which lowers the ride height by ten millimetres.

More power for more performance
The maximum torque of 317 lb. ft. provides even better acceleration and flexibility values. This is available between 1,900 and 5,000 rpm. When combined with the PDK, the GTS models can accelerate from zero to 100 km/h in 4.1 seconds. The vehicles' top speed is 290 km/h.

Typical GTS: numerous black elements both inside and out 
The GTS models stand out within the 718 model line, not only in terms of technology, but also in their visual design. The new Sport Design apron at the front of the vehicle emphasizes the vehicles' sporty character. As is typical for GTS models, the front light modules and the Bi-Xenon headlights are black-tinted. At the rear of the vehicle, the tinted tail lights, black logos, black rear apron and centrally positioned black tailpipes of the standard sports exhaust system give the GTS its unique appearance. Black GTS logos at the base of the doors and 20-inch wheels painted in black (satin finish) complete the side view.

High-quality Alcantara and Porsche Track Precision App
GTS genes also shape the interior. The stopwatch of the standard Sport Chrono Package is integrated as a central component of the dashboard. The two occupants can enjoy sports seats, which feature Alcantara centres as with the other Porsche GTS models. The sports seats Plus with GTS logos on the headrests can be electronically adjusted in two ways and provide increased lateral support and comfort. In addition, the interior features a high proportion of Alcantara, which can be found on the steering wheel trim, centre console and armrests, for example. Furthermore, drivers with a particular passion for motorsports are assisted by the Porsche Track Precision App (PTPA), which enables the driver to automatically record, display and analyze driving data on their smartphone.

The 2018 718 GTS models are available to order now and arrive in Canadian Porsche Centres in the first quarter of 2018, with pricing for the 718 Cayman GTS starting at $90,600, and $93,000 for the 718 Boxster GTS.
